Allozymic variation in the Japanese clawed salamander, Onychodactylus japonicus (Amphibia: Caudata: Hynobiidae), with special reference to the presence of two sympatric genetic types.
Zoological science - 1 Jan 2010
Yoshikawa Natsuhiko, Matsui Masafumi, Nishikawa Kanto, Misawa Yasuchika, Tanabe Shingo
Abstract excerpt
We conducted an electrophoretic survey to examine geographic genetic variation in samples from 17 localities of the Japanese clawed salamander, Onychodactylus japonicus. This species was divided into six genetic groups (N-Tohoku, S-Tohoku, Tsukuba, SW-Honshu, Kinki, and Shikoku) that were largely concordant with clades or subclades recognized in our previous mtDNA study.
